Freigeben über


IItemPreviewerExt::GetLinkedContent-Methode

Ermöglicht der Erweiterung umfangreiche Inhalte für eine Eigenschaft.

Syntax

HRESULT GetLinkedContent(
  [in]          DWORD     dwContext,
  [in]          LPCOLESTR pwszProp,
  [out, retval] LINKINFO  *pInfo
);

Parameter

dwContext [in]

Art: DWORD

Der Kontextbezeichner für den Vorgang. Überschreiben Sie den dwContext-Standardwert , um den Kontextbezeichner auf einen Wert Ihrer Wahl festzulegen.

pwszProp [in]

Typ: LPCOLESTR

Ein Zeiger auf die Eigenschaft des verknüpften Inhalts als Unicode-Zeichenfolge.

pInfo [out, retval]

Typ: LINKINFO*

Empfängt einen Zeiger auf die LINKINFO-Struktur , in der die Methode Informationen zur Transaktion zurückgibt. pInfo darf kein NULL-Zeiger sein.

Rückgabewert

Typ: HRESULT

Wenn diese Methode erfolgreich ist, gibt sie S_OK zurück. Andernfalls wird ein HRESULT-Fehlercode zurückgegeben.

Bemerkungen

Die IItemPreviewerExt-Schnittstelle wird nur unter Windows XP und Windows Server 2003 unterstützt und sollte nicht mehr verwendet werden.

Um Anlagen mit einem Protokollhandler eines Drittanbieters auf Computern mit Windows XP oder Windows Server 2003 in der Vorschau anzuzeigen, ist es möglicherweise erforderlich, die IItemPreviewerExt-Schnittstelle und die folgenden APIs zu verwenden: die Schnittstellen ISearchProtocolUI, IItemPropertyBag und ISearchItem , die LINKINFO-Struktur und die LINKTYPE-Enumeration .

Anforderungen

Anforderung Wert
Unterstützte Mindestversion (Client)
Windows XP mit SP2 [nur Desktop-Apps]
Unterstützte Mindestversion (Server)
Windows Server 2003 [nur Desktop-Apps]
Verteilbare Komponente
Windows Desktop Search (WDS) 3.0

Siehe auch

IItemPreviewerExt